“The Columns” – Sylvan Theater, University of Washington Campus

A couple of weeks ago, I spent several hours walking around the University of Washington campus.  I had not been there for about 15 years.  How much things have changed.  My old hangout, the EEB (Electrical Engineering Building) has been completely remodeled and enlarged with a large new section for Computer Science..  When I was there, Computer Science was just a small part of the EE Department.  Now it is its own Department with over 1300 students.

During class breaks, I use to go to the Sylvan Theater and the Columns just behind the EEB.  It was a wonderful peaceful place to sit and wonder about what the future would bring,  The Sylvan Theater was just about the same as I recall it was 50 years ago.  However, there were several students there with hard hats, surveying equipment, and tape measures.  They were taking measurements to design a new courtyard to replace a good part of the grass.  I feel a little sorrow to see my old memories change.  But I guess it is for the best.  Those memories are great ones!

Stairs to a Hidden Garden – Golden Gardens, Seattle

My friend and I went out for a little photoshoot on a bright Spring day.  This was the first thing I saw. The stairs, surrounding rocks, and the plants were all different shades of brilliant green.  I thought the different tonalities would make a good black and white image.
